Bagger 293: A Giant in Mining

The Bagger 293 is a bucket-wheel excavator used primarily in mining operations. It is one of the largest land vehicles ever constructed. This machine is capable of moving a staggering 240,000 cubic meters of overburden daily, making it a crucial asset in the mining industry. Its enormous size and efficiency help in stripping away surface layers to reach valuable minerals beneath.

NASA Crawler-Transporter: Moving Rockets with Precision

The NASA Crawler-Transporter is a transport vehicle designed to move rockets and spacecraft. This massive machine plays a vital role in space exploration, transporting NASA's rockets and spacecraft from assembly facilities to launch pads. Despite its size, it moves at a speed of up to 1 mph, ensuring safe and precise transportation of these delicate payloads.

Prelude FLNG: Floating Giant of the Seas

The Prelude FLNG (Floating Liquefied Natural Gas) facility is one of the largest offshore floating structures in the world. It is used to extract, process, store, and offload natural gas from subsea fields. The Prelude FLNG is an engineering marvel, designed to operate in remote locations and harsh marine environments, significantly contributing to the global energy supply.
